2 Who Helped Hijackers Get False IDs Sentenced
From Times Wire Reports
Two men who helped two of the Sept. 11 hijackers obtain false IDs were sentenced in Alexandria.
Victor Lopez-Flores, who falsely certified that one hijacker was a Virginia resident and helped the other obtain a similar form, was sentenced to 27 months in prison.
Herbert Villalobos, who admitted driving the two hijackers to get the forms, was sentenced to four months. Since he had served 4 1/2 months before sentencing, he was expected to be released soon.
